There are several functional details that should be noted in the figures above: a cell consists of two different materials that are intentionally reactive, and are in close proximity to each other, physical mass movement occurs within the cell (ions move back and forth between the anode and cathode as the cell is discharged and charged), the electrolyte is a material (usually a fluid) that enables the mobility of ions between anode and cathode, the separator is a barrier preventing direct electron movement between positive and negative active materials. In most Li-ion battery fires, the cause is due to a build-up of lithium deposits known as dendrites (tiny wire-like tendrils) that cross the separator between the positive (cathode) and negative (anode) electrodes of the battery when it is being charged, causing a short-circuit leading to an uncontrolled chemical fire. In addition to b- and y-ions, high-energy CID of peptides might also produce the z- and c-type ions, as well as the second-generation products wn, vn, and dn; the w-ions are formed from z-ions via cleavage of the β,γ-bond, v-ions from y-ions via cleavage of the α,β-bond (ie, cleavage of the entire side chain), and d-ions from (a + 1)-ions via cleavage of the β,γ-bond.69,75 Although not typical, they have also been observed in a full-scan mass spectrum.66,76 The w- and d-ions have been used as a probe to differentiate between Leu and Ile.69. Energy deposited during ionization or ion activation causes cleavage of bonds all along the peptide backbone.57–64 A recent tutorial on gas-phase fragmentation of peptides is worth reading.64 A major driving force that determines which bond in the backbone must dissociate is the site of proton attachment.65 The peptide backbone consists of three different types of bonds: the alkyl carbonyl bond (–CHR–CO), the peptide amide bond (–CO–NH), and the amino alkyl bond (–NH–CHR). The Townsend discharge or Townsend avalanche is a gas ionisation process where free electrons are accelerated by an electric field, collide with gas molecules, and consequently free additional electrons.Those electrons are in turn accelerated and free additional electrons.
